What’s the Average Time That It Takes to Change a Lock?

Whether it’s due to a lost key, the need for enhanced security, or simply a desire to update the look of your property, changing a lock is a relatively straightforward process. However, like any DIY project, it’s important to have a clear understanding of how long it might take to change a lock, so you can plan your time accordingly. In this blog post, we will explore the average time it takes to change a lock, along with some factors that may contribute to varying time estimates.

1. Assessing the Lock and Tools Preparation

Before embarking on the actual lock-changing process, it’s essential to assess the lock and gather the necessary tools. This preliminary step is crucial to ensure a smooth and efficient lock replacement. On average, this initial assessment and tool preparation can take around 15 to 20 minutes. This time frame may increase if you encounter any complications or if you are unfamiliar with the specific lock model.

2. Removing the Old Lock

The next step in changing a lock is removing the old one. This process typically involves unscrewing or removing any screws, bolts, or latch plates holding the lock in place. The average time to remove an old lock ranges from 10 to 15 minutes. However, if the lock is rusted, damaged, or has any other complications, it could add an additional 5 to 10 minutes.

3. Choosing and Fitting the New Lock

Choosing a new lock that suits your specific needs and preferences is an important step in the lock-changing process. This involves considering factors such as security levels, key types, and lock styles. The time required for this step varies significantly depending on individual decision-making and research. On average, it may take 15 to 25 minutes to choose and purchase a new lock.

Once you have the new lock, fitting it into the door is the next crucial step. This process generally involves aligning the lock cylinder with the latch mechanism and securing it with screws or bolts. The average time it takes to fit a new lock ranges from 10 to 15 minutes. However, if any adjustments or modifications are necessary to ensure a perfect fit, it could add an additional 5 to 10 minutes to the process.

4. Testing and Ensuring Proper Lock Functionality

Once the lock has been installed, it’s important to test its functionality to ensure it operates smoothly and provides adequate security. Testing involves turning the key, locking and unlocking the door, and checking the alignment of the latch. On average, this testing and adjustment process can take approximately 10 minutes. However, if any issues arise during the testing phase, such as sticking keys or misaligned latches, it may require an additional 5 to 10 minutes to address those problems.

5. Making Duplicate Keys

Finally, after successfully changing the lock and ensuring its proper functionality, it’s advisable to make duplicate keys for convenience and emergency purposes. The time required for making duplicate keys highly depends on the key duplication method chosen. If you have access to a key cutting machine or visit a locksmith, it could take around 5 to 10 minutes per key. However, other methods, such as visiting a hardware store or ordering online, may involve additional waiting time.

Summary

Changing a lock can be completed within a few hours, depending on various factors. The average time estimates provided in this blog post give a general idea of the length of each step involved in the process. However, it’s important to remember that unexpected complications or personal proficiency levels can influence the actual time required to change a lock.
